Technical Summary

Bold and Eye-Catching Design

The BOLT paddle features a bold and eye-catching design that adds color intensity to the court.

Easy-to-Control Power

This paddle offers easy-to-control power, perfect for occasional players who are starting to compete in a club.

Versatile and Large-sized Paddle

The BOLT is a versatile and large-sized paddle with a tear-shaped shape, which adds energy to your game.

Fiberglass Hitting Surface

The hitting surface of the BOLT paddle is made of fiberglass, providing smoother sensations and touch.

Larger Sweet Spot

The BOLT has a larger sweet spot that offers more tolerance with each hit.

Technical Summary

Shape

The Vibor-A Assassin Jr features a tear-shaped design that provides a perfect balance between control and power in every hit. Its aerodynamic design allows for greater maneuverability on the court.

Materials

This racket is made with fiberglass in the frame and face, which gives it greater strength and durability. Its EVA rubber core ensures excellent shock absorption and comfort during the game.

Maneuverability

Thanks to its lightweight and perfect balance, the Vibor-A Assassin Jr offers great maneuverability on the court. You'll be able to quickly change direction and make precise shots effortlessly.

Comfort

The grip of the racket has ideal dimensions and size to provide you with a comfortable and secure grip. Additionally, its design provides a pleasant feel, reducing fatigue during longer matches.
